Output 8b4bdda608cbe926962aaf2023498dadc81183c56f949fc33ec801058681269d:1

value
2923266
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2865b14c1250e833862c6cbf5635e10cd885aeb OP_EQUALVERIFY OP_CHECKSIG
address
1HGxEMGXjAqSpvSwChgkW9pfZTZqJdVZin
transaction
8b4bdda608cbe926962aaf2023498dadc81183c56f949fc33ec801058681269d
spent
true